Transaction 49ee75c73147532c39fdec2e158093fa2c4899935559c0f455b803e939476cad

1 Input
1 Outputs
  • 49ee75c73147532c39fdec2e158093fa2c4899935559c0f455b803e939476cad:0
  • value  632452
    address  17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c